Vintage Veruca Salt "For Boys" T-Shirt Punk is from Def Leppard's tourVeruca Salt are an alt rock band from Chicago, IL. The group was founded in 1992 by Louise Post and Nina Gordon. They both sang and played guitar. After spending time in the underground circuit, they released their first single "Seether" and followed it up with their debut American Thighs. Both were a hit. The record went to #1 on Billboard's Heatseaker chart and were quickly signed by major label Geffen. They released their sophomore album Eight Arms
